Define: -able, -ible

Respuesta :

haleybenjamin
haleybenjamin haleybenjamin
  • 21-09-2020

Answer:

Here is the rule: If you remove -able from a word, you are left with a complete word (renewable, renew). If you remove -ible from a word, you are not left with a complete word (sensible, sens).
